CreakyJoints -- creakyjoints.org -- was proud to help sponsor a video series examining ways to improve one's life despite a diagnosis of rheumatoid arthritis (RA). RA is unlike the more commonly known osteoarthritis, a deterioration of joints due to wear-and-tear. RA is an autoimmune disease in which the body attacks itself, primarily in joints, and can strike at any age. The pain is excruciating, and the bodily deformations caused can be debilitating. What is RA? How is it treated? How do I talk to my doctor about it? In this segment, Deborah Norville interviews Dr. W. Hayes Wilson, Chief of Rheumatology, Piedmont Hospital.

Part I of a lecture by Donna Hirschfelt and Lynn Wunderlich, UC Cooperative Extension Farm Advisors, as they introduce UC Master Gardener students to entomology. Topics include the basic definition of an insect, anatomy, growth & development, and feeding methods.
